Topic: C&L with 93 oct ?
Replies: 8
Views: 2029

RE: C&L with 93 oct ?

You can add timing to increase the horsepower and torque if you add a higher octane. What I was meaning was there is no gain by simply adding octane alone.
by dallasmustang
Wed Jun 18, 2008 9:44 am
Forum: Predator Ford Gas
Topic: C&L with 93 oct ?
Replies: 8
Views: 2029

RE: C&L with 93 oct ?

No it will not hurt but it will not help either. The same amount of timing is going to be commanded regaurdless of what octane you put in the car.

Topic: How to check AFR using Predator
Replies: 12
Views: 3247

RE: How to check AFR using Predator

The Predator has no analog inputs to do that. You will need to purchase a wideband Air/Fuel meter to read that or take it to a dyno that uses a wideband.
